What You'll Do
Be part of our team at Principal Financial Group, where we value collaboration and innovation. As an Associate Strategic Relationship Manager in our Workplace Benefits area, you can create positive relationships with key partners and find opportunities for growth.
In this role, you will:
+ Assist the SRM team by supporting the optimization of their valuable partnerships to explore new pathways for crafting shared value.
+ Collaborate and establish positive relationships with key business partners to discover potential growth opportunities and generate value for assigned Workplace Benefits accounts.
+ Focus on purposeful segmentation of strategic partners and align resources to improve B2B relationships.
+ Communicate optimally with business partners to identify new opportunity areas and share successes.
+ Distribute relationship and market insights to business partners to manage strategic relationships more effectively.
+ Reduce operational and reputational risks by gaining a comprehensive understanding of essential relationships.
+ Facilitate strategic account planning activities and preparation to enable long-term account growth.

Who You Are
+ Bachelor's degree or equivalent, with 3+ years of related work experience
+ Strong knowledge of group benefit products
+ Experience working in group benefits insurance sales, service, or support
+ Strong oral and written communication, presentation, and interpersonal skills
+ Candidate with strong problem-solving skills and a strategic approach to analysis
+ Experience manipulating data to conduct analysis to identify trends
+ Attention to detail and well-organized
+ Flexible and able to pivot quickly and manage multiple priorities at once
+ Ability to work independently and build strong relationships
+ Ability to maintain a high degree of confidentiality
+ Willingness to travel when needed, including overnight stays
+ Life & Health insurance license required within 90 days of hire with appointment in the state of residence.
Preferred Skills:
+ Experience modeling data
+ Advanced Excel skills – Power Pivot and Power Query

Time Off Program
Flexible Time Off (FTO) is provided to salaried (exempt) employees and provides the opportunity to take time away from the office with pay for vacation, personal or short-term illness. Employees don’t accrue a bank of time off under FTO and there is no set number of days provided.
